Tim David spoiled Rajasthan Royals' night with a hat-trick of sixes in the final over.

Tim David produced one of the best finishes in IPL 2023, courtesy of his three consecutive sixes off Jason Holder to win the game for Mumbai Indians. Needing 17 runs in the last over to win the game was never going to be easy, especially, against someone with a quality like Jason Holder who is well-known for his death bowling flair. Tonight was just not the game for him as the West Indian all-rounder missed his mark and paid the price. He ended up with the figures of 3.3-0-55-0 which is the third most expensive spell this season and the most costliest spell bowled by a Rajasthan Royals bowler this season.

Three full tosses to Tim David and he didn't miss any. The first one was lofted straight down the ground for a maximum while the other two were clobbered over the mid-wicket region for two humongous sixes. Tim David came in to bat when the team required 61 runs in 26 balls. Tim struck more sixes than fours in his knock of 45* in just 14 balls.

Rohit Sharma gets a perfect gift from his team in the 1000th game of IPL

Celebrating Rohit Sharma's 10 years in Mumbai Indians, his birthday, and the 1000th game in IPL, Mumbai Indians and Rohit Sharma could not have asked for a better night. With a win by six wickets, MI were able to break their string of two losses. One of the best chases this season, Mumbai Indians pulled off a game that at once looked slipping away from their grip.

After their bowlers were bludgeoned by Yashasvi Jaiswal, it was now the chance for the MI batters to return the favour. Cameron Green, Suryakumar Yadav, and Tim David were the main orchestrators in MI's hunt to chase down a total of 212 runs. The assault on the RR bowlers started to take shape when Cameron Green walked out. It was carried on by Suryakumar Yadav's 360-degree play and in the end, it was Tim David's power-hitting rendition that sealed the game for MI.
